“Lies and Wedding” by Kevin Kwan is a hilarious and juicy summer read that takes readers on a jet-setting adventure. Set against the backdrop of a luxurious wedding in Hawaii, the story follows Eden Tong, who finds herself entangled once again with the Greshamsbury family. As she navigates the glamorous yet complicated world of love and money, Eden must confront the matriarch Arabella’s plans for her son Rufus, who is secretly in love with her. This New York Times bestseller is a delightful mix of romance, humor, and intrigue, transporting readers from Hawaii to Marrakech, Beverly Hills, and the English countryside.
